"US Senators Advocate for Permanent Daylight Saving Time Amid Health Concerns and Deals for 2024"

Senators Ed Markey and Marco Rubio are renewing bipartisan efforts to pass legislation that would make daylight saving time permanent, adding an hour to the day. The Sunshine Protection Act, which has already been unanimously passed by the Senate, aims to end the practice of changing clocks twice a year and allow certain states and territories to remain on standard time. The bill has garnered support from other lawmakers and approximately 30 states have introduced similar legislation since 2015. President Joe Biden has not taken a stance on the issue, while former President Donald Trump expressed support for making daylight saving permanent in 2019.

States Push to End Daylight Saving Time in 2023

Lawmakers in the United States have been debating the future of daylight saving time, with a Senate bill proposing to make it permanent. However, the bill failed to be taken up in the House, and there has been no notable movement on it since. The argument against the bill is that it mandates all states adopt permanent daylight saving time, which doctors and scientists argue is not beneficial for our health. While states could potentially adopt their own time change rules, they are subject to federal limitations. Nineteen states have passed measures pledging to switch to permanent daylight time if Congress allows it, and nine states are actively considering legislation to end daylight saving time by switching to year-round standard time.
